Gladstone, N.J. — January 7th — The Peapack Gladstone Fire Department honored longstanding member Douglas Fagan for his leadership and dedication during its annual installation meeting. Fagan received recognition for his almost 17 years of service as the company's Rescue Captain and for having previously held the position of Chief of the Department.


Chief Brad Fagan delivered the appreciation plaque, which had particular significance. Wood from the old white oak tree that originally stood at the Basking Ridge Presbyterian Church was used to sculpt it. The installation of officials and members for the upcoming year was another aspect of the meeting. The department's leadership encouraged locals who were interested in volunteering to find out more about helping their community and thanked all members for their ongoing dedication.
